Understanding the Menstrual Practice

Sunday, March 17, 2024
2:00 – 4:15 PM ET

A hybrid event hosted by the Continuing Education Department at The Iyengar Yoga Institute of New York.

Geeta Iyengar’s keen adherence to Guruji’s method, her own disciplined self-practice and study of the science of Ayurveda helped shape our method’s approach to yogic practice considering the menstrual cycle. This workshop will use Geeta’s article “The Practice of Women During the Whole Month” as the basis of our exploration, including how to effectively address menses and common related issues in class and with individuals. This workshop is for all CIYT’s to hone their skills and understanding and become more comfortable and confident with this important subject.

Cultivating a Tranquil Mind with Yoga

Coming Soon


Yoga practice employs the body-mind to seek and find the perennial “place in space,” that is always tranquil, the Self.

As teachers of Yoga we can inspire our students to practice with the physical body and to enhance their mental and emotional well-being, both on and off the mat.

In this workshop you will learn:

  • how to practice asana and pranayama with skill and sensitivity to cultivate a tranquil (sattvic) state of mind

  • specific sequences to balance both overactive, anxious (rajasic) and dull/melancholic (tamasic) states of being

  • key teachings from Yoga philosophy texts that support your holistic connection and integration to the every joyful, lucid Self
